Higher-Level Reviews

Since February 2019, due to the VA Appeals Modernization Act - Veterans now have three pathways when they do not agree with the original decision made on their claim. A Veteran can opt to pursue a Higher Level Review, a Supplemental Claim or Board Appeal. Berry Law Firm will analyze the best option for the individual Veteran's situation.

The Veteran may request a higher-level review by a VA Claims adjudicator who wasn't involved in the decision making process. The Veteran can also request a meeting with the senior adjudicator to discuss their case.

In certain instances in some cases, the VA might have wrongly denied a disability claim or under-rated a condition (grant 30 percent of PTSD when they should have given 50 percent). Sometimes it is possible that the Veteran might have new evidence that the initial decision didn't take into account. Medical Evidence

Medical evidence that is thorough is essential for veterans who seek disability benefits. A lawyer can help you get all of the relevant medical records that are private and also those from the VA healthcare system. These could include MRIs, CT scans, and treatment notes. In addition, the attorney can help you request service records and social security records which are crucial to your claim. He can also request that the VA send you to a doctor for an C&P exam as a prerequisite for an TDIU or PTSD claim.

It is important that you have the right medical evidence if the VA refuses to grant you an assessment of disability. An experienced lawyer can provide the additional evidence you require to be able to get your claim approved and help you get the rating you deserve.

He can make use of lay-based statements, like letters from family or friends members, to prove that your physical limitations have significant effects on your everyday life. He can also present statements from your medical professionals, who will explain the reasons why they believe your ailments are a result of your military service.
